AngularJS Экземпляр карты директивы Google Map

Я использую http://angular-google-maps.org/ , это хорошая угловая библиотека карт Google. Но я хочу использовать экземпляр карты, который загружается не в контексте angularjs чем-то вроде этого:

$scope.map = {
events: {
    tilesloaded: function (map) {
            $scope.$apply(function () {
                $scope.mapInstance = map;           
            });
        }
    }
}

Хорошо, у меня есть mapInstance, и я МОГУ использовать его программно. Но в жизненном цикле приложения этот пожар запаздывает - иными словами, я хочу загрузить всю директиву (и получить экземпляр карты) перед другим кодом - где я просто не хочу использовать другие события карты.

8
задан Nicramus 1 April 2014 в 02:11
поделиться